What is the difference between a stock bouillon and broth?
While many of us use these terms interchangeability, there's a technical difference: Stock is made using bones and meat. Broth is made using only meat. ... Bouillon is dehydrated stock.
How much water do you add to chicken broth concentrate?
Knorr says one slightly rounded teaspoon for one cup (250ml) of water. Maggi states 1 tsp (5g) for 1 cup (250ml) of water.
How do you concentrate broth?
Add 4 cups bone broth to a medium saucepan, and bring to a simmer over medium heat. Continue to simmer for 1 hour, 15 minutes, or until broth has reduce to about ΒΌ of its original volume and is thick and syrupy. Remove from heat. Pour reduced broth into prepared baking dish.

What is the difference between broth and consomme?
Broth is the liquid that remains after meat, seafood, or vegetables have been cooked in water. ... Consomme is a clear liquid that results from clarifying homemade stock. This is usually done with egg whites.

What is a good substitute for poultry seasoning?
For the best poultry seasoning substitute, swap 1 tbsp of poultry seasoning for 2 tsp sage and 1 tsp either dried thyme or marjoram. You can swap in any number of dried or fresh herbs you have on hand, plus mix and match spices. A basic blend of parsley, sage, rosemary, and thyme will do the trick.

What herbs are in a poultry blend?
Basic Poultry mix is a combination of 4 or 5 different herbs. Usually oregano, rosemary, sage, bay leaf, and thyme (from left to right in the image). Marjoram can be exchanged for the oregano, and when in season savory is a great addition.
How do you use fresh herbs in poultry blend?
This poultry blend of herbs is great tossed in your favorite pasta or potato salad. Simply finely chop 3-4 Tbsp of the blend and mix in to the salad when prepared. This also works great for prepared chicken salad. Use this herb blend as an easy way to season your favorite chicken soup.

What do you use poultry seasoning for?
Poultry Seasoning is used as a rub on chicken, turkey, pork, veal, lamb, and many white meat upland game birds. It may also be used as a seasoning for food dishes such as poultry stuffings, dressings, casseroles, meat loaf, herbed breads, and herb sauces.
